Direct answer and formula
2560 mm is 100.7874015748 inches; the unrounded value is exactly 12800/127 inch.
2560 รท 25.4 = 100.7874015748 inches
Basis: 1 inch = 25.4 mm exactly (international inch definition)
Rounding, fractions, and tolerance
The factor 25.4 mm per inch is exact. A 4-decimal display is 100.7874 in. The nearest 1/64-inch mark is 100 25/32 in, differing by 0.15625 mm; the nearest 1/32-inch mark is 100 25/32 in, differing by 0.15625 mm. Use a fraction only when its stated error is smaller than the allowed tolerance; otherwise retain the decimal.
A nearby rounded size is acceptable only when its absolute difference is within the documented dimensional tolerance and all non-dimensional compatibility checks pass.
